What Is The Mileage Of A Toyota Land Cruiser 3400cc Engine

FuelEconomy.gov is a great site to find mileage for nearly any vehicle sold in the US. According to the link below, the mileage for a 1996 Toyota Land Cruiser is 12 City/14 Hwy
